A near-retiree may already have a Roth IRA, a 401(k), and a nagging question about whether some of that money should be tied to gold or silver instead of staying in paper assets. A precious metals Roth IRA can be a useful way to think about that choice, but the rules are stricter than many readers expect. The tax break comes from the Roth wrapper, not from the metals themselves, and the IRS still controls what can be bought, how it must be stored, and when withdrawals are tax-free. Bullion is precious metal valued by weight and purity, not rarity or design, and for a Gold IRA the key question is whether it meets the IRS purity rule, usually 99.5% for gold. That's where a lot of near-retirees get tripped up, because not every gold coin or bar is treated the same way once retirement-account rules enter the picture. Many pre-retirees reach the same point at about the same time. The account balance looks substantial on paper, but inflation, market swings, and a heavy concentration in traditional assets start to feel less comfortable as retirement gets closer. A 401k to Gold IRA rollover is one way to diversify part of those savings into physical precious metals inside a tax-advantaged retirement account. Done properly, it can be a clean administrative process. Done carelessly, it can create taxes, penalties, or even disqualify the account. A Gold IRA, also known as a Precious Metals IRA, is a self-directed Individual Retirement Account (IRA) retirement savings vehicle in which investors can include physical gold, along with other approved precious metals.
